The elderly have more nocturnal urination, usually caused by prostate enlargement and declining bladder function. Treatment: First, if an elderly male urinates frequently at night, it is mostly caused by prostate hyperplasia. The first of these is the fact that the gland has protruded into the bladder cavity, stimulating the bladder triangle to always produce the feeling of frequent urination, so the number of urination increases, especially at night when the vagus nerve excitability is relatively high, frequent nocturnal urination is more obvious, and the prostate hyperplasia causes the urethral cavity to become thinner, the resistance to urination rises, when the urine in the bladder has some residual in the bladder, causing the symptoms of repeated frequent urination. Third, female patients can also have a wide range of nocturnal urination due to pelvic floor muscle relaxation, as the symptoms of bladder prolapse occur when the pelvic floor muscle is relaxed, when bladder emptying is dysfunctional. Treatment of frequent nocturia symptoms first requires a detailed physical examination to determine whether there is bladder prolapse, if there is bladder prolapse further urodynamic examination is required, if the contractility of the bladder forcing muscle is normal in urodynamic examination, surgical treatment can be performed. If there is bladder prolapse and also bladder forceps contraction weakness, surgery is not recommended.
